The newest chapter in Lucas? saga, Star Wars: Episode II Attack of the
Clones, is set ten years after the events of Episode I The Phantom Menace.
The Republic continues to be mired in strife and chaos. A separatist
movement encompassing hundreds of planets and powerful corporate alliances
poses new threats to the galaxy that even the Jedi cannot stem. These moves,
long planned by an as yet unrevealed and powerful force, lead to the
beginning of the Clone Wars ? and the beginning of the end of the Republic.
To counter this looming menace, Supreme Chancellor Palpatine, continuing his
consolidation of power, authorizes the creation of a Great Army of the
Republic to assist the overwhelmed Jedi. Against this troubling setting, our
familiar heroes Obi-Wan Kenobi, Padmé Amidala and Anakin Skywalker are
thrown together for the first time since the conflict between the Trade
Federation and Padmé?s home planet, Naboo. Anakin has grown into the
accomplished Jedi apprentice of Obi-Wan, who himself has transitioned from
student to teacher, while Padmé, the former Queen of Naboo, is now a
distinguished Senator.
Anakin and Obi-Wan are assigned to protect Padmé, who is targeted for
assassination. As Obi-Wan investigates the mystery behind the threat on
Padmé?s life, he travels to two disparate worlds on the galaxy?s outer rim.
There, he encounters a fearsome bounty hunter whose role in the mystery
extends far beyond Obi-Wan?s initial suspicions. Obi-Wan also crosses paths
with a once-revered, but now disillusioned Jedi Master who leads the
separatist movement.
With Obi-Wan away on his vital mission, Anakin is left to guard Padmé, first
on Naboo and then on the young Padawan?s home planet of Tatooine, where he
makes a fateful discovery. Growing closer, Anakin and Padmé find themselves
torn between duty and honor and a love that is forbidden. As powerful forces
prepare to collide in epic battle, they and Obi-Wan face choices that will

There is unrest in the Galactic Senate. Several hundred solar systems under
the leadership of the rebel leader, Count Dooku, have declared their
intentions to secede from the Republic.
This separatist movement has made it difficult for the limited number of Jedi Knights to maintain peace and order in the galaxy.
Senator Amidala, the former Queen of Naboo, is returning to Coruscant to vote on the critical issue of creating an army to assist the overwhelmed Jedi...
Senator Padmé, dead?
The film begins as Naboo's Royal Starship enters Coruscant, accompanied by Naboo fighters. At the landing ramp, as Senator Padmé and her protectors
exit the Royal Starship.....there is a large explosion! The ship is destroyed, and several lie dead.... But Padmé wasn't the one who exited the ship; It was
her handmaiden, Cordé. Padmé, who was flying alongside the Royal Starship in a Naboo starfighter, runs to the dying handmaiden... Cordé dies in Padmé's arms.
Padmé was on her way to vote on Chancellor Palpatine's proposal for the commission of an official Republican army to assist the Jedi Knights in maintaining order in the galaxy, but now she wonders whether she should go on; Cordé's death shakes her. At the urging of Captain Typho and R2-D2 (who were not caught in the explosion),
Padmé goes on to the Senate.
Meanwhile, the Galactic Senate meeting on whether or not to commission the unified army is in session. This is a delicate topic because the Galactic Republic has no standing unified miltary force other than the Jedi Knights. Chancellor Palpatine recieves word from Uv Gizen, one of his aides, that Senator Padmé Amidala has been killed, so he
announces the "tragic and disturbing news" that Senator Amidala of the Naboo system has been assassinated... Palpatine says that the vote on the Clone army proposal is even more urgent now, because had Senator Padmé
the protection she needed, she would not have met a violent end...so too could the Republic meet such an end without proper protection, Palpatine says... Bail Organa is among the Senators at the session.
Suddenly, Padmé arrives at the Senate- very much alive. She tells of the explosion, and her concern for the safety of the Republic.
Jar Jar Binks, who is now a "Representative of the Gungan people", stands alongside Senator Amidala in the Senate, and he also has some brief scenes at this point.
The Senate meeting ends on this note, and the issue of Palpatine's proposal for a Republican military force isn't resolved.
Later on, a meeting is held in Palpatine's office; Mace Windu, Yoda, a few Council members, Jar Jar, Bail Organa, some Senators, and Padmé are there (the "Loyalist Committee"). They discuss the assassination attempt on Padmé; she believes that Count Dooku's "Confederacy of Independent Systems" is behind the attack. Everyone there disagrees with her, saying that Dooku has no desire to start a war. Ki-Adi-Mundi says "He is a political idealist, not a murderer." Regardless, Padmé feels that Dooku is behind it.
Chancellor Palpatine tells Padmé that she needs protection, despite her refusals.

Senator Padmé returns to her apartment, still shaken by the attempt on her life. She meets with Anakin for the first time in
nearly ten years, but their reunion is quick and Padmé doesn't seem to happy to see Anakin again.
ANAKIN
That night, as Padmé sleeps, Anakin and Obi-Wan stand guard outside of her apartment; the two discuss recent events and a bit of politics. Anakin reveals that he hasn't been getting much sleep lately as he's been having nightmares. At one point, Obi-Wan says "I have a bad feeling about this."
Little do they know that outside of the building, bounty hunter and assassin Zam Wesell controls a
flying assassin droid which hovers outside of Padmé's window. The droid releases poisonous insect-like
robots into her room called "Kouhuns".
Obi-Wan and Anakin sense danger and hear Padmé yelling. They rush into the room; Obi-Wan sees the flying
assassin droid escaping so he leaps through the window on top of the droid; the droid takes off, with Obi-Wan on top of it. Meanwhile, Anakin destroys the Kouhuns.
Coruscant Chase
Anakin leaves Padmé and runs down to the parking lot of her apartment building. He jumps into the first random vehicle he sees (a yellow "hot-rod"), and takes off after the flying droid and Obi-Wan.
Obi-Wan, still dangling from the Assassin Droid, manages to get on top of it and begins to fiddle with it's wires. He disconnects one wire which causes the droid to plummet towards the ground. Obi-Wan is able to make it functional again just in time, but it starts heading towards it's owner, Zam Wesell. Zam opens fire on Obi-Wan and the droid, but Obi-Wan manages to deflect each shot with his lightsaber. Just as Zam hits a self-destruct, Obi-Wan jumps off of the droid and Anakin manages to catch him in the yellow speeder.
Zam takes off on a speeder of her own (which apparently resembles a helicopter cockpit and a bat). Anakin floors it in hot pursuit.
Anakin maneuvers through the dense and chaotic traffic of Coruscant, careful not to lose sight of Zam. This promises be a really awesome sequence; think the Endor chase on steroids.
Eventually, Anakin pulls up close to Zam's speeder, handing the controls to Obi-Wan. He jumps onto the speeder and fights with Zam, but Zam's speeder crashes into a building just as she and Anakin leap off onto a Coruscant street below (Anakin loses his lightsaber in the process).
Anakin then chases Zam through the busy street on foot and watches her run into a Nightclub. Just then, Obi-Wan shows up with Anakin's lightsaber.

Anakin and Obi-Wan walk into the Nightclub in search of Zam.
The Nightclub
Inside the very flashy and colorful nightclub, scantily-clad women and seedy-looking characters abound. Anakin and Obi-Wan decide to split up to search for Zam, who must must be hiding somewhere in the nightclub.
One person in the bar, named Elian Sleazebaggano, attempts to sell Obi-Wan some kind of drug called "Death Sticks". Obi-Wan uses a Jedi mind-trick on him.

Before the two Jedi can get any answers out of Zam, she suddenly slumps down dead. As Obi-Wan pulls out a poisonous dart from her neck, he turns to see an armored man with a rocket-pack fly off into the night. The man they saw was in fact the dangerous Bounty Hunter, Jango Fett; now that the information that Zam held is safe, he has fulfilled his mission.
Jedi Council Meeting
After an emergency meeting of the Jedi Council, Anakin Skywalker is commanded
to accompany Senator Padmé to her home planet of Naboo, where they
believe she will be safe.
Meanwhile, the Jedi Council confers with Obi-Wan about Zam Wesell and the mysterious armored rocketman... Obi-Wan tells them that he feels the lethal dart which killed Zam may be the key to unraveling this mystery; he suspects that there's something larger and more sinister going on behind all this.
The Jedi Council dispatches Obi-Wan to find out where the dart was made and to uncover who is behind the assassination attempts on Padmé.
Anakin and Padmé's Departure
At a Coruscant Air Bus, Anakin and Padmé bid farewell to Obi-Wan, who is reluctant to see his pupil be off on his own. Jar Jar also bids farewell to the two. In order to avoid more assassination attempts, Anakin and Padmé decide to travel to Naboo icognito on a Freighter; a ship with small sleeping compartments, a cafeteria, and full of other people and aliens. R2-D2 comes along with them.
Dex's Diner
Obi-Wan goes to the Jedi Archives and gives the dart to the Analysis Droid, PK-4, but the droid can offer no assistance.
Obi-Wan decides to hook up with one of his old contacts, a reptilian restaurant owner named Dexter Jettster. Obi travels to Dex's Diner in the lower levels of Coruscant and gives Dex the dart. Dex tells him it's a Kaminoan Kybert Dart made on the secluded and high tech planet of Kamino. He says "They're cloners. Damn good ones, too." Kamino is slightly outside of the Republic boundaries, but Dexter gives him some rough coordinates.
Jedi Library
Obi-Wan then goes to the Jedi Library to consult with the wise Jedi Librarian, Madame Jocasta Nu. There are no records of Kamino in the library...but as Jocasta and Obi-Wan come to a bust of Count Dooku, they discuss the fact the he was one of only twenty Jedi ever to leave the Order in history (the "Lost Twenty"). Jocasta says "The Lost Twenty... And Dooku was the most recent and
the most painful. No one likes to talk about it. His
leaving was a great loss to the order."
Obi-Wan eventually comes across Yoda who is training a group of young Jedi hopefuls on a Temple balcony. They enter a holomap room, but when they look at the map, they see a blank spot where Kamino is supposed to be. One of the young Jedi hopefuls discovers that the blank spot has gravity...... So Kamino must be there.
Obi-Wan gets ready to to climb into a Jedi Starfighter equipped with the droid R4-P17; he and Mace Windu discuss the situation before he leaves. Obi-Wan is very disturbed to have Anakin off by himself with Padmé. He doesn't think that Anakin is ready to be on his own, and he's also afraid that he and Padmé may get romantically involved (something which goes against the Jedi Code). Mace tells Obi-Wan to have faith that Anakin will make the right choices. We find out that Yoda is in seclusion "probing the Dark Side" in an effort to see the future, to discover whether or not some kind of major war will soon take place. Obi-Wan takes off for Kamino.
The Freighter
Meanwhile, Anakin and Padmé are on the Freighter (is it a Spice Freighter?), which apparently makes scheduled stops at several planets on the way to Naboo. During the trip, the two start to get very close and this is where the romance between them first starts.
The Naberrie Lake Retreat
Anakin and Padmé arrive at the house of Padmé's own family, the Naberries. Anakin meets her father, mother, and three sisters. This is almost like a vacation for Anakin and Padmé, and their relationship continues to evolve, despite Padmé's efforts to stop it.
They share a conversation about Padmé's first crush, and at one point Anakin even playfully wrestles a native Naboo creature much to Padmé's delight (perhaps the Naberrie family pet?).
The Cloning Facilities
Obi-Wan arrives on Kamino, a planet which is one huge ocean dotted with dazzling cities held above the water on polls (kind of like oil-rigs). When he lands, he is greeted by Taun We, who tells Obi-Wan that they've been expecting him! Taun We says "After all these years, we were beginning to think you weren't coming." Taun We explains that the Kaminoans have been mass-producing a huge army of thousands of clones using the genetic blueprint of a man named Jango Fett, who lives in an apartment on Kamino with his adopted "son", Boba (the first clone made from his DNA). They've done all this on the orders of a "Master Sido-Dyas", whom they believed was the Head of the Jedi Council.
The Prime Minister of Kamino, Lama Su, shows Obi-Wan the cloning facilities; the lab, a clone classroom, etc.
Jango and Boba Fett
Taun We and Obi-Wan meet up with the 13-year-old Boba Fett who leads them to Jango's apartment. There Obi-Wan and Jango exchange some dialogue as the two men size each other up. Jango says "I?m just a simple man, trying to make my way in the universe, Master Jedi."
Battle in the Rain
Obi-Wan contacts Mace Windu and Yoda, telling them about the clone army and his meeting with Jango. Mace and Yoda tell Obi-Wan to find out who Jango is working for...they wonder who the imposter "Sido-Dyas" could be...
Meanwhile, on orders from Count Dooku, Jango attempts to kill Obi-Wan while in one of the clone hatcheries (Obi-Wan knows too much). Obi-Wan dodges the shots from Jango's blaster, and chases Jango and Boba to a landing platform where Boba gets Jango's ship, Slave I, ready to go. As rain pours down, Jango and Obi-Wan fight viciously; Obi-Wan loses his saber and gets dragged by Jango's wrist-wire.... Eventually, Jango manages to escape on Slave I, but not before Obi-Wan is able to tag the vessel with a tracing device.
Anakin's Vision
Meanwhile, at the Naberrie Lake Retreat on Naboo, Anakin tosses and turns in his bed...he has visions of his mother dying, he being powerless to stop it. He gets up and meditates on a balcony. Padmé walks in behind him, but when she realizes he's meditating, she turns to go; Anakin tells her to stay, he says "Your presence is soothing."
He tells her of his dreams about his mother; he believes he is seeing the future, and that his mother may soon die. He wants to return to Tatooine in order to prevent her death. Padmé agrees to go with him to Tatooine. They see Queen Jamillia (the current ruler of Naboo), who gives them a Naboo Royal Cruiser. Along with R2, Anakin and Padmé head for Tatooine. On the way there, Anakin and Padmé start to fall in love; this is when they share their first kiss.
Watto's Junkyard
Anakin, Padmé, and R2 walk the streets of Mos Espa and find a rickshaw droid which carries them to Watto's shop. There they meet Watto; now a shell of his former self. His gambling debts have run him into bankruptcy, making him penniless. Intimidated by his former slave, Watto tells Anakin that he was forced to free Shmi due to his debts. She married a man named Cliegg Lars and lives with his son on a moisture farm on the Dune Sea.
Anakin and Padmé return to their Naboo ship and head toward the Dune Sea.
The Lars Homestead
Anakin and Padmé arrive at the Lars Homestead and find Cliegg Lars there with his son Owen (about Anakin's age), and Owen's girlfriend Beru. Anakin tells them that he's Shmi's son (pretending to be a Freighter pilot). Cliegg tells Anakin that Shmi dissapeared months ago while she was out picking mushrooms off of the moisture vaporators. Cliegg assembled a search party to go out and look for her, but they were confronted by a group of Tusken Raiders; Cliegg was badly injured and most of the search party was killed (Cliegg rides around in a futuristic wheelchair). At hearing this, Anakin immediately runs out and jumps on Owen's swoop bike. He speeds towards the forboding Jundland Wastes in search of Shmi...
Asteroid Chase
Meanwhile, Obi-Wan continues to follow Jango through space...
Orbiting the planet are two large Federation Droid Control Ships; Jango realizes that Obi-Wan is still behind him, so he flies towards the ships; Droid fighters fly out, but they blindly attack both Jango and Obi-Wan!
Geonosis
Eventually, Obi-Wan lands on Geonosis, a rocky martian-like land full of canyons and giant towers carved into natural stalagmites which come up from the ground. Obi-Wan manages to climb into one of these towers and does some investigating...
Reunion
Anakin speeds through the Jundland Wastes on Owen's swoop bike, searching for Shmi. He eventually comes across a Jawa, who points him in the direction of a Tusken Camp. As he travels on, he comes upon the gruesome remains of the search party Cliegg assembled.
It is night when Anakin comes to the Tusken encampment. Anakin is on a bluff watching the encampment below; there are dozens of tents scattered around a waterhole and the camp is filled with Sandpeople.
Anakin sneaks into the camp and finds Shmi tied to a wooden pole in one of the tents; she is severely beaten and barely alive. Anakin unties her and the two exchange some final, tearful words (Shmi says "I always knew you'd come back...") and Shmi dies in Anakin's arms. Anakin sits there, with Shmi still in his arms, and he meditates all night long.
Taste of the Dark Side
In the morning, as the twin suns of Tatooine rise, Anakin leaves the tent and kills the guards. As a Tusken child comes towards the tent, Anakin ignites his lightsaber, his face a grim mask. Anakin then proceeds to mercilessly kill every single Tusken Raider in the camp, sparing no child or woman. The Tuskens try to fight back, but they are no match for him. Anakin wipes the entire village out.
Meanwhile, at the Lars Homestead, Padmé finds C-3PO among the junk, still unfinished and in the same state she first saw him in ten years ago. With Owen's help, she adds metal coverings to his body finally completing him.
Obi-Wan's Message
Depressed, and full of sadness and anger, Anakin returns to the Lars moisture farm... He tells Padmé, Owen, and Cliegg about the death of Shmi. I believe that at some point, he also tells Padmé about what he did at the Tusken settlement.
Meanwhile, on Geonosis, Obi-Wan finds out that the planet is used to mass-produce endless amounts of droid armies and attack droids of all kinds. The Geonosians are ruled by Poggle the Lesser, the Archduke of Geonosis, and they are a member of Count Dooku's rebel Confederacy. They're planning on supplying the Confederates with an endless amount of droid troops in order to launch a surprise attack against the Galactic Republic.
R2-D2 recieves a holographic message from Obi-Wan on Geonosis; the message is distorted and full of static...Anakin and Padmé can barely make out what Obi-Wan is saying...something about the droid armies on Geonosis and the Republic being in danger... He tells Anakin and Padmé to warn the Jedi Council and the Republic of the Confederate conspiracy...It appears Obi-Wan is attacked by Geonosians and the message abruptly cuts off!
Anakin and Padmé send word to the Jedi Council about the droid armies on Geonosis. Mace tells them to stay put on Tatooine as he assembles a Jedi army and heads for Geonosis.
Because Anakin is emotionally unsound, he agrees with Mace and wants to stay with Owen on the farm for now. But Padmé argues that they must go to Geonosis; that their duty demands it. Anakin eventually agress to go.
Together with R2 and 3PO, they leave the Lars moisture farm and return to the Naboo Starship, taking off for Geonosis.
Anakin and Padmé Taken Prisoner
When Anakin and Padmé arrive on Geonosis, they get into some kind of argument... C-3PO comments "Sometimes I just don't understand human behavior."
Anakin and Padmé walk into a hollowed-out Stalagmite tower which is used as a droid replication center. As they investigate, droids and Geonosians come out of everywhere and surround our two heroes. Anakin does his best to fight them off, but there are too many of them. Padmé runs on a conveyor belt in an attempt to escape, but to no avail. Count Dooku and Jango Fett appear. Dooku says "You may cause a lot of bloodshed, my young Jedi... but you will not escape." Anakin and Padmé grudgingly surrender and are taken prisoner. Jango rips Anakin's lightsaber off of his belt.
The Conference
Anakin and Padmé are taken to a conference room where Count Dooku and the leaders of the Confederacy are all present including Poggle the Lesser and even some senators from Coruscant!
I believe they are trying to force Padmé to sign the Naboo system over to the Confederacy...or something like that. Not too sure what goes on here.
Anyway, Anakin and Padmé are eventually taken to a large and archaic-looking Geonosis Arena where they meet up with Obi-Wan, who is also Dooku's prisoner and tied to a pole in the center of the Arena; Anakin and Padmé are each tied up alongside him. They're to be the main course for the beasts of the Arena, the Reek (a savage monster that resembles a demonic-bull), the Acklay (a lobster-like creature), and the Nexu (a lion/panther-like creature).
The Jedi Ambush
Count Dooku, Poggle the Lesser, Nute Gunray, and Jango Fett sit in a special box in the Arena chatting as the festivities are about to begin, when a Geonosian guard behind Dooku suddenly drops to the floor. Mace Windu taps Dooku on the shoulder. Hundreds of Jedi Knights, armed with lightsabers, enter the Arena.... Mace thinks he has the upper hand, but Dooku smiles evily as thousands of battle droids, destroyer droids, and super battle droids enter the Arena. It was a trap all along!
All hell breaks loose.
As the thousands of droids (which greatly outnumber the Jedi) start blasting the place to ruin, Dooku calmly escapes. The Jedi are being overwhelmed by the sheer number of droids, and are being killed left and right. As all this goes on, Mace Windu and Jango Fett fight in a duel to the death on the Arena floor. A savage Reek breaks loose and rampages through the Arena... Jango and Mace both display their incredible fighting skill, but Jango is ultimately no match for Mace; the fight ends when Mace decapitates Jango, putting an end to the nefarious bounty hunter once and for all.
Chaos in the Arena
During the fighting, Obi-Wan, Anakin, and Padmé manage to get free, and at one point they even ride a Reek!
The battle is grim for the Jedi; they are still falling left and right, and no matter how many droids are destroyed, more take their place. Padmé manages to grab a blaster from one of the fallen droids and joins the fighting, but to no avail....
Just as it seems that the Jedi will be annhilated, Republic Assault Gunships come down from the sky and lay waste to the Confederate forces. When they land, thousands of Kaminoan Clonetroopers pour out, fighting off the rebels and turning the tide of the battle. Somehow, Anakin and Obi-Wan seperate from Padmé while she takes command of a unit of Clonetroopers fighting through the Confederate forces.
Meanwhile, Ki-Adi-Mundi and Plo Koon lead a group of Jedi Knights into a Droid Control Ship orbiting Geonosis. The plan is that if they turn off the switches that are controlling the droids below, the droid armies will all stop dead in their tracks. Ki-Adi reaches the main switch, but when he presses it....nothing happens! Another trap! The Jedi are attacked by Destroyer Droids, and Plo Koon is severely injured. He and Ki-Adi barely escape the Droid Control Ship with their lives intact.
Clash of Lightsabers
Obi-Wan and Anakin (whose original lightsabers were taken) pick up two lightsabers each from fallen Jedi. They slice and hack their way through the droids and Geonosians until they come to a great hangar where Count Dooku is getting ready to leave on his Interstellar Sail Ship.
Anakin, headstrong and arrogant, rushes towards Count Dooku; Dooku lifts his hand and uses the Force to hurl Anakin against a wall. Dooku is clearly superior to Anakin, but the young Jedi tries to fight him anyway. The lightsaber duel is less of a contest and more akin to a small child trying to get into a fist-fight with an older man; Anakin doesn't stand a chance. Dooku can kill him any time he wants to, but he chooses to abuse Anakin verbally and physically...probing his mind and taunting him for his own sadistic pleasure.
When Dooku has finally had his fill of Anakin, he knocks the young Padawan off of a ledge...... Then Obi-Wan runs over to combat Dooku. Although Obi-Wan is wiser and more disciplined than Anakin, he is still no match for Count Dooku. Each time Obi-Wan lunges at Dooku, the rogue Jedi easily parries and blocks every single attack that he makes. Dooku taunts Obi-Wan as well; he tells him that the Republic is doomed, that fighting is pointless, he even mentions Qui-Gon Jinn (Obi-Wan tells him that he doesn't deserve to even speak his name). At one point, Dooku says "I have spent the last ten years learning to use the power of the dark side. It gives me infinitely more power!" He sarcastically addresses Obi-Wan as "Master Kenobi" throughout the fight, and he taunts him saying "Come, come, Master Kenobi. Put me out of my misery."
Eventually, Anakin joins Obi-Wan and the fight becomes two-on-one; still, Dooku easily holds his own against the two powerful Jedi. He uses the Force to hurl objects at them and continues to whoop the tar out of them. Finally, Dooku decides to end the duel; he stabs Obi-Wan in the leg and slices Anakin's arm off right below the elbow! He then Force-throws an object at Anakin, knocking him unconcious. Dooku then slices a crane (like a mechanical claw) from the ceiling right above Anakin and Obi-Wan; just as the crane is about to crush our heroes....Yoda shows up!!
Yoda uses the Force to stop the crane in mid-air just above Anakin and Obi-Wan's heads. He calmly says "No interest in contests, do I have." He takes out a lightsaber which was embedded in his cane and begins to duel with Dooku! Yoda is indeed absolutely incredible; he beats the crap out of Dooku and the duel ends when Yoda Force-pushes him off of a ledge.
Yoda, still holding the crane in mid-air with the Force, pushes it away from Anakin and Obi-Wan, where it drops to the ground. Just then, Dooku makes it to his Sail Ship and he manages to take off into the Geonosis sky. Padmé and about ten Clonetroopers run into the hangar, and she runs to Anakin when he sees him in his beaten state (and with one arm missing); they embrace...
Master and Apprentice
Dooku's Sail Ship glides through a deserted, burned-out area of Coruscant, where it eventually lands on one of the empty buildings. Count Dooku emerges from the ship and walks over to none other than........Darth Sidious!! He bows to the evil Sith Lord and the dialogue is as follows:
SIDIOUS
DOOKU
SIDIOUS
Casualties of War
Meanwhile, at the Jedi Temple, Obi-Wan, Mace Windu, and Yoda assess the casualties. They, Ki-Adi-Mudi, and Plo Koon (who is wounded) are the only surviving members of the Jedi Council. Not only that, but hundreds of Jedi Knights have been killed; the Jedi Order has been dealt an incredible loss.
OBI-WAN
YODA
The Wedding of Anakin and Padmé
Anakin, who has recovered from his injuries (and gotten a new bionic arm), returns to Naboo with Padmé. (At some point earlier in the film, they both realize that they've always been in love. Anakin tells Padmé that he wants to marry her; that they should be together always. She reminds him that he took an oath; the Jedi Code forbids marriage. Anakin doesn't care. He convinces Padmé, and she agrees.)
The two get married by a Naboo holy man in a secret ceremony by the Naberrie Lake Retreat; R2 and 3PO are the only ones in attendence (I believe 3PO has his familiar golden appearence in this scene).
The Clonetroopers
On Coruscant, the Senate has granted Chancellor Palpatine permission to start mass-producing clones all over the galaxy. Clone armies are being made and shipped off to fight the Confederacy.
Chancellor Palpatine, Jar Jar, Bail Organa, and other senators stand on a balcony looking down at a square below. They watch somberly as tens of thousands of Clonetroopers march into Republic Assault Ships which then take off.
